3.5 Speed Sensor Calibration
When the IS12 Combi is first installed, it is important that the
speed sensor is calibrated properly, as different boats with dif-
ferent hull shapes and characteristics can give a slightly differ-
ent speed reading to the actual speed through the water.
Enter calibration mode, press x 4 (the display will show CAL
SPD) and press . Two speed calibration options are then
available by pressing or (Fig 3.7) -
The first option is calibration by Percentage Correction (Section
3.5.1), which can be performed at the dockside or at sea. The
second is calibration by “measured mile” (Section 3.5.2), which
must be performed at sea. Either one of these can be used to
calibrate the speed log.
